One Standard Without Treating Every Building the Same
Multi-site standardization does not mean installing identical equipment in every building regardless of the property’s needs.
A warehouse may require loading-dock cameras, truck-yard visibility, overhead-door alarms, employee entrance access control, and after-hours monitoring.
An office may require visitor-entry communication, lobby cameras, controlled staff doors, parking-lot visibility, and intrusion protection.
A healthcare property may require staff credentials, restricted-room control, panic devices, privacy-aware camera placement, and carefully managed user permissions.
A manufacturing facility may require production-area surveillance, tool-room access control, industrial alarm zones, contractor management, yard security, and dependable network infrastructure.
The standard should define how systems are selected, named, administered, documented, monitored, maintained, and expanded while allowing the final device layout to reflect each property.

Camera names should identify the location and the area being viewed.
A structured naming convention may include:
- Property abbreviation
- Building designation
- Floor or exterior zone
- Entrance or operational area
- Camera number or device role
Names such as “Camera 17” or “Back Camera” become difficult to use when the organization operates several buildings. A clear name such as “Bethlehem Warehouse 2 – East Employee Entrance” allows managers, investigators, monitoring personnel, and service technicians to locate the correct camera quickly.

A wide overview camera should not automatically be expected to provide identification-quality detail at long distance. Each location should combine contextual and focused views according to the facility’s actual requirements.
The organization may establish common performance expectations for image quality, recording reliability, nighttime visibility, retention, cybersecurity, and export procedures even when different lenses or camera models are needed at each property.
Video Retention Across Multiple Locations
Different properties can generate very different amounts of video.
A large warehouse with continuous activity may require more storage than a small administrative office. A parking lot with constant movement may generate different recording demands than a restricted interior corridor.
Multi-site retention planning should consider:
- Incident-discovery timelines
- Insurance requirements
- Organizational policy
- Camera count
- Camera resolution
- Frame rate
- Continuous or event recording
- Motion activity
- Local or cloud storage
- Available bandwidth
- Export requirements
- Weekend and holiday gaps
- Legal or contractual obligations
- Storage redundancy
- System expansion
The organization may choose one standard retention objective or establish several approved retention levels based on property type and operational risk.
Retention should be calculated rather than assumed.
Multi-Site Access Control
Access control becomes increasingly important as an organization adds employees, departments, buildings, contractors, vendors, temporary workers, and locations.
Mechanical keys and shared codes become difficult to manage across multiple properties. A lost key may affect several doors. A shared alarm or entry code may remain in use long after an employee leaves. Local managers may issue access without a consistent approval process.
A multi-site access-control system can help administrators control:
- Which locations a person may enter
- Which buildings are included
- Which doors are permitted
- What days access is allowed
- What times credentials are active
- Whether access expires automatically
- Which restricted areas are excluded
- Who may issue or modify credentials
- Which managers may review reports
- How former employees are removed
- How contractors and temporary users are managed
Credentials may be organized around departments, positions, shifts, locations, responsibilities, or temporary assignments.
Centralized Credentials with Local Permissions
Centralized administration does not require every employee to have access to every Bethlehem property.
An employee may be authorized for:
- One building only
- Several Bethlehem locations
- A specific department
- An office and warehouse
- Normal business hours
- Overnight shifts
- Temporary project access
- Selected maintenance rooms
- Vehicle gates
- Employee entrances
- Emergency or management access
A regional manager may need broader visibility than a local supervisor. Human resources may need to initiate credential changes without viewing cameras. Information-technology personnel may manage servers without administering employee access. Local staff may need to unlock one visitor entrance without changing system-wide permissions.
The platform and administrative process should support these separate responsibilities.
Door Hardware and Controlled Openings
A common access-control platform does not eliminate the need to inspect each door.
Every controlled opening may have different:
- Locking hardware
- Door frames
- Panic devices
- Door closers
- Accessible operators
- Request-to-exit devices
- Door-position switches
- Power-transfer requirements
- Fire alarm interfaces
- Emergency-release requirements
- Mechanical override
- Wiring pathways
- Environmental exposure
A reader mounted beside an unreliable door does not create dependable access control.
Multi-site standards should define acceptable equipment, installation practices, door monitoring, emergency operation, documentation, and testing while allowing hardware to be selected around the individual opening.

Alarm Codes, Users, and Schedules
Shared alarm codes reduce accountability and become difficult to control when employees change.
Multi-site alarm administration should consider:
- Individual user codes
- Employee identifiers
- Department groups
- Location-specific permissions
- Opening and closing schedules
- Late-to-close notifications
- Early-opening notifications
- Invalid-code events
- Temporary users
- Contractor access
- Code-expiration procedures
- Former-employee removal
- Local manager authority
- Central administrator authority
- Audit reporting
Alarm users and schedules should be reviewed regularly, not only after a security incident.

Site-Specific Response Procedures
Standardized monitoring does not require the same response to every event.
A loading-dock alarm at an active overnight warehouse may require different handling than a forced door at a closed office. A panic signal, fire alarm trouble, communication failure, or exterior video event may each require a separate procedure.
Each location should have documented instructions identifying:
- What event occurred
- Which area is involved
- Who should be contacted
- Whether video should be reviewed
- Whether dispatch is required
- Whether a local manager should respond
- What escalation occurs when contacts do not answer
- How the event is documented
- Who reviews recurring problems
Response procedures should be reviewed after significant operational changes and after incidents that reveal weaknesses in the existing plan.

Naming Standards and System Organization
Consistent naming is essential when several locations share one platform.
A naming standard may cover:
- Properties
- Buildings
- Floors
- Doors
- Cameras
- Alarm partitions
- Intrusion zones
- Intercom stations
- Vehicle gates
- Network switches
- Equipment racks
- Power supplies
- Communication paths
- Monitoring accounts
- Mobile notifications
Names should be understandable to managers, operators, monitoring personnel, and service technicians.
Abbreviations should be documented. Duplicate names should be avoided. Device labels in the software should correspond with labels at the physical equipment whenever practical.

A weak network connection, overloaded switch, failing power supply, or undocumented cable can create problems that appear to be camera or access-control failures.
Infrastructure should be included in the security standard rather than treated as an unrelated information-technology issue.
Local, Cloud-Managed, and Hybrid Systems
Multi-site organizations may use local, cloud-managed, or hybrid security platforms depending on operational requirements, existing equipment, bandwidth, cybersecurity policies, retention needs, and administrative preferences.
Local Systems
Local systems may keep primary recording or control equipment at each property while allowing approved remote management.
This approach may be appropriate when the organization requires:
- Local recording
- High camera counts
- Extended retention
- Limited internet dependence
- Existing server infrastructure
- Specific network policies
Cloud-Managed Systems
Cloud-managed systems may simplify administration, user management, software updates, system-health review, and multi-location access.
The organization should still evaluate:
- Subscription costs
- Internet dependence
- Bandwidth
- Storage terms
- Retention
- User permissions
- Cybersecurity
- Export procedures
- Long-term platform support
Hybrid Systems
A hybrid system may combine local recording or controllers with cloud-based administration, notifications, health monitoring, or remote access.
The correct architecture should be selected around the organization’s actual requirements rather than around one platform preference.

New Locations, Acquisitions, and Expansion
Security systems often become inconsistent when new properties are added quickly.
A repeatable new-location process may include:
- Inspect the property and inherited systems.
- Document existing cameras, doors, alarms, networks, and monitoring.
- Compare the property with the approved security standard.
- Identify immediate risks and unsupported equipment.
- Determine what can be retained.
- Correct users, credentials, passwords, and monitoring contacts.
- Standardize naming and documentation.
- Connect the property to centralized administration where appropriate.
- Train local and regional users.
- Establish service and review procedures.
This process helps prevent each new acquisition or leased property from introducing another unrelated platform.

Fire Alarm and Life-Safety Coordination
Multi-site security planning should recognize that fire alarm systems, emergency egress, accessibility, elevator interfaces, sprinkler supervision, and other life-safety functions may vary by property.
Access-controlled doors must continue to operate according to applicable emergency and fire alarm requirements.
Planning may involve:
- Fire alarm door release
- Emergency egress
- Accessible entrances
- Magnetic door-holder release
- Elevator-related interfaces
- Sprinkler supervisory signals
- Fire alarm communication
- Backup power
- Inspection access
- Site-specific testing
- Documentation of system interfaces
Security standardization should not override property-specific life-safety requirements or approval responsibilities.
